Charles Edward Steele

Birth16 Oct 1858 - Perrysburg, Miami, Indiana, USA
Death12 Jul 1917 - Paw Paw Township, Wabash County, Indiana, USA
MotherMary Jane Stanton (Steele)
FatherHenry Steele

Born in Perrysburg, Miami, Indiana, USA on 16 Oct 1858 to Henry Steele and Mary Jane Stanton (Steele). Charles Edward Steele had 8 children. He passed away on 12 Jul 1917 in Paw Paw Township, Wabash County, Indiana, USA.
